FIU is in the top 15% of the country for liberal arts general studies. In particular, it placed #367 out of 1,453 schools by College Factual. It is also ranked #22 in Florida.
In the most recent year for which we have data, Florida International University handed out 216 bachelor’s degrees in liberal arts general studies.
Liberal Arts General Studies students who finish a bachelor’s at FIU earn a median of $41,299 a year. This is below $60,144, the median for all majors at FIU.
To complete a bachelor’s at FIU, liberal arts general studies students borrow a median amount of $25,571 in student loans. This is above $19,191, the typical median for all majors at FIU.

Among recent graduates, 42% of liberal arts general studies bachelor’s degrees went to men and 58% went to women.
The majority of liberal arts general studies bachelor’s degree graduates at FIU are Hispanic or Latino. Roughly 67%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Florida International University with a bachelor’s in liberal arts general studies.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 3 |
| Black or African American | 41 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 145 |
| White | 14 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 10 |
| Other Races | 3 |
